Quick Summary
The Federal Bureau of Prisons (FBOP) is soliciting bids for a Perimeter Fence Replacement project at the Federal Correctional Institution (FCI) Loretto in Loretto, PA. This is a 100% Total Small Business Set-Aside with an estimated magnitude between $10,000,001 and $25,000,000. The deadline for bid submission is January 7, 2026, at 12:00 p.m. PST.
Scope of Work
The project involves the complete replacement of approximately 7,580 linear feet of inner and outer perimeter fencing, including line posts, fence fabric, razor ribbon, vehicular and pedestrian gates, and footings. The scope also includes the realignment of portions of the interior zone fencing, replacement of gates within 30 feet of the inner perimeter fence, and installation of new concrete walkways along the interior fence. Detailed requirements are in the Specifications and Drawings attachments.
Contract Details
- Contract Type: Firm-Fixed-Price Construction Contract
- NAICS Code: 238990 (Small Business Size Standard: $19 million)
- Estimated Magnitude: Between $10,000,001 and $25,000,000
- Period of Performance: 924 Calendar Days from issuance of the notice to proceed.
- Bonds: A Bid Bond (SF-24) is required, representing 20% of the bid price or not to exceed $3,000,000. Performance and Payment Bonds are required within 10 days after award.
- Security: Contractor employees will require background investigations and PIV card issuance. A Criminal History Check form is provided.
- Wage Determination: WD PA20250080 Modification 6, dated 12/12/2025, is incorporated and crucial for labor cost estimation.
Key Amendments & Updates
- Amendment 0003 (latest) extended the bid submission deadline to January 7, 2026, at 12:00 p.m. PST. It also incorporated answers to bidders' questions, a specification addendum, and the updated Wage Determination PA20250080 Mod 6.
- Previous amendments incorporated site visit documents and updated various contract clauses and provisions due to FAC 2025-08.
